Verify Meter Usage:

One common concern among travellers using taxis in Vietnam is the possibility of encountering drivers who manipulate metres or refuse to use them altogether. To avoid any disputes over fares, ensure that the taxi you board has a functioning meter, and request the driver to activate it at the beginning of your journey. Additionally, familiarise yourself with the standard taxi fares in each city to have a rough estimate of the expected cost. While negotiating prices is common for longer journeys or trips to remote areas, it’s essential to establish clarity and agreement on the fare before proceeding.

Stay Vigilant:

In bustling cities like Ho Chi Minh City and Hanoi, the streets can be chaotic, and it’s not uncommon to encounter traffic congestion or erratic driving behaviors. When traveling by taxi, remain vigilant and attentive throughout the journey. Keep track of the route using navigation apps or maps to ensure you’re heading in the right direction. While most taxi drivers are trustworthy, exercise caution, especially when traveling late at night or in secluded areas. Avoid sharing personal information or displaying valuable belongings to minimize the risk of theft or scams.

Communicate Clearly:

Communication can sometimes be a barrier, especially if you don’t speak the local language. Before getting into a taxi, prepare the address or destination in written form or on your smartphone to show the driver. Basic phrases in Vietnamese, such as greetings and numbers, can also come in handy for simple exchanges. Be patient and courteous, and don’t hesitate to ask the driver to slow down or adjust the air conditioning if needed. Clear communication fosters a positive experience for both you and the driver, ensuring a smoother and more enjoyable journey.

Keep Emergency Contacts Handy:

While incidents are rare, it’s wise to be prepared for any unforeseen circumstances. Before embarking on your travels, save important contacts, including the local police hotline and the contact information of your embassy or consulate, in your phone. In case of emergencies or urgent situations, having these numbers readily accessible can expedite assistance and ensure your safety. Additionally, share your itinerary and travel plans with a trusted friend or family member back home, providing them with regular updates throughout your journey.
